On Monday, Lazio will be keen to extend their undefeated run of five fixtures when they host Cagliari at the Stadio Olimpico in Rome.
In the league table, the two sides are only separated by three points. However, the Biancocelesti enjoy an immense historical advantage, especially in recent decades. So let’s take a look at the numbers behind this fixture.
Lazio are unbeaten in their 20 Serie A meetings with Cagliari, emerging victorious on the last five occasions. Overall, the two sides met 76 times in the Italian top flight, with the Biancocelesti coming out on top on 42 occasions. On the other hand, Cagliari only hold 17 wins over the Italian capital side, with 17 other fixtures ending in draws.
The Aquile have also outscored the Sardinians 115-69. Ciro Immobile is unsurprisingly the all-time top goal-scorer in this fixture, as he managed to find the back of the net 11 times against the Isolani. Fellow Lazio legends Giuseppe Signori and Giorgio Chinaglia complete the podium, with seven strikes apiece.
Lazio have beaten Cagliari in 25 of their 38 Serie A meetings at home. On the other hand, the Rossoblu have only seven away wins, and the two sides have shared the spoils on six occasions.
